Company: AVK-SEG
Apply for the Project Engineer (HV/LV)
Location: Thurrock
Job Description:

Responsibilities

  • Project Leadership: Spearhead installations, coordinate on-site work, and delegate roles and responsibilities to team members.
  • Collaboration: Work closely with Sales and Operations managers to plan and schedule jobs; conduct site surveys in conjunction with the Sales team.
  • Installation Oversight: Lead project installations for both LV and HV applications, ensuring high standards and efficiency.
  • Training and Development: Utilise downtime at the Depot to train others in basic installation and maintenance tasks.
  • Business Growth: Seek opportunities to expand the service fleet, enhance services, and optimise time management to maximize productivity during downtime.
  • Communication: Maintain weekly check-ins with the Head of Operations to align on project progress and objectives.
  • Health & Safety (H&S): Participate actively in H&S initiatives and continuously seek improvements in engineering practices and safety measures.
  • Professional Representation: Represent AVK at Factory Acceptance Tests (FATs) and Site Acceptance Tests (SATs), and act as a professional liaison with clients across the UK, Ireland, and Europe.
  • Mentorship: Lead by example, fostering the growth of team members’ skills and knowledge.
  • Flexibility: Perform any other duties as reasonably requested, demonstrating adaptability and commitment to the role.

Qualifications

  • Electrical theory and principles, especially related to high voltage and power generation.
  • Load bank design, operation and testing methods and procedures.
  • Understanding of asset transportation for LV load bank assets and HV packaged substations.
  • Customer Focus – prioritise customer needs and satisfaction.
  • Self-Motivation – maintain a proactive approach to tasks.
  • Effective Communication – comfortably liaise with stakeholders at all levels.
  • Strategic Thinking – contribute to long-term planning and decision making.
  • Leadership Skills – proven ability to lead and inspire teams.
  • Coaching and Mentoring – support team members growth and development
  • Deadline Management – thrive in fast-paced environments.
  • Hold a full valid driving licence.
